There is just one week left to nominate for the 2019 Godolphin Stud and Stable Staff Awards, with nominations closing on Tuesday 20 November.
Nominations can be made by anyone within the industry, so trainers, breeders, owners, managers and colleagues are all encouraged to with just a few days left.
Sponsored by Godolphin and run by the British Horseracing Authority (BHA) in association with the Racing Post, the awards offer more than 拢120,000 in prize money, with up to 拢40,000 available to a single yard or stud.
Separate prizes are also awarded to the yard or stud of each winner, meaning the whole team benefits from any nominees who are successful.
The 2019 award winners will be selected from a shortlist who will be interviewed by a panel of judges, overseen by Brough Scott, who said:
鈥淭here is not long left to nominate for next year鈥檚 awards and I would encourage trainers, breeders, owners, colleagues and managers to show your appreciation to the workforce who do so much behind the scenes of British racing.
鈥淭hese awards are hugely important in giving the industry the opportunity to recognise and reward the outstanding work stud and stable staff do throughout the year.鈥
The winners will then be announced during a ceremony on Monday 18 February 2019 at the Jumeirah Carlton Tower Hotel in Knightsbridge, London.
The categories are:
- Leadership Award
- Dedication Award
- Rider/Groom Award
- Stud Staff Award
- Rory MacDonald Community Award
- David Nicholson Newcomer Award (for those who have entered racing within the last聽three years)
The overall Employee of The Year award is then chosen from the winner of the first four awards above.

1.聽聽The 鈥楻ory MacDonald Community Award鈥 acknowledges those who support the stud and stable staff or have made an outstanding contribution to benefit the wider racing community. The Awards provide an opportunity for the racing industry to highlight and thank the hard work put in by stud and stable staff across the country, and this award in particular acknowledges people who have had a positive impact on their community.
2. The winner of each of the first four categories will receive a prize of 拢5,000 with an additional 拢5,000 also being awarded to the winner鈥檚 yard or stud. Two runners-up in each of these categories will win 拢2,000 each, with the same amount going to their yard or stud.
The winner of the Rory MacDonald Community Award will receive 拢5,000, with the same going to a charity of their choice. The two runners-up will receive 拢2,000, with the same going to a charity of their choice.
The winner of the David Nicholson Newcomer Award will receive 拢2,000, with the same amount going to their yard or stud, while two runners-up will receive 拢1,000 each, with the same amount for their yard. There is an additional prize for the winner of the David Nicholson Newcomer Award, which includes return flights, a five-day educational tour of Dubai together with five nights鈥 accommodation in a luxury hotel.
The Awards will also recognise an Employee of the Year, who will be selected from the winners of the first four categories. That winner will receive an additional prize of 拢15,000, with the same amount going to their yard or stud.
